Hey Newschoolers. I went searching for new boots for 70% resort and 30% touring. The Dalbello Lupo Ax's (100mm last) fitted the best. I'm just unsure what model would be the best for me. The Ax is much lighter (1800g) which I'd prefer, but I'm worried about durability due to it's lighter Irfran shell. The Lupo Ax Hd is heavier (1960g) but has a Polyamide shell which might be safer.

I do like to jump off decent size cliffs and still love park jumps when there's no powder, therefore I don't want to buy a boot that will break within the first few days.

Has anybody had durability issues with either of these boots? Also does anybody know if it's possible to buy a 130 flex tongue to swap out? Thanks.
 
Is the walk mode any different? That's the failure point on Lupos. I guess stronger plastic may keep the walk mode lever from blowing out?

Nah I think the walk mode lever is still the same on the 2023 model. Yeah I've also heard a few people complain about that so I found an after market company (Cascade Components) that makes strong levers. Just thought I'd throw out this post incase someone has had any bad experiences with either boot.
 
I have blown out both walk mode levels on my lupo ax 120s. Evo in Denver was mad chill and had replacements on hand both times and charged me 10$ each
